
Prolonged Blast
Prolonged Blast is a sound signal made by a vessel to indicate that it is about to depart. It is a continuous sound signal that lasts between four to six seconds. This signal is made by vessels of 100 meters or more in length before they depart from a berth. The signal warns other vessels in the vicinity of the departing vessel's intention to leave and alerts them to take necessary action to avoid a collision. Prolonged Blast is also used in restricted visibility to indicate the presence of a vessel underway. It is an important signal for the safety of navigation in the maritime domain.
